Achieving eLearning Localization Mastery: Top Strategies

E-learning adaptation is essential for reaching a global audience and maximizing the impact of your training programs. Successfully integrating e-learning localization involves careful planning, execution, and ongoing monitoring. To ensure success, follow these best practices:

* Conduct thorough market research to understand the target audience's cultural nuances, language preferences, and learning styles.

* Choose professional linguists with expertise in both the source and target languages.

* Focus on linguistic accuracy and cultural sensitivity throughout the translation process.

* Review localized content rigorously to ensure it is clear, concise, and engaging for the target get more info users.

* Incorporate feedback from learners and subject matter experts to refine the localized e-learning courses.

By implementing these best practices, you can create high-quality, culturally relevant e-learning experiences that engage with learners worldwide.

Overcoming Language Barriers: Effective Articulate Storyline Translation Techniques

In today's international world, effective communication is paramount. When it comes to creating eLearning content using Articulate Storyline, adapting your courses for a diverse audience can be crucial for success. While Storyline offers some built-in features for translation, mastering effective techniques will maximize the clarity and impact of your training materials.

  • Utilizing machine translation tools can provide a rapid initial draft, but careful refinement is essential to maintain accuracy and tone.
  • Adapting images, audio, and video assets requires dedicated attention to avoid cultural misunderstandings.
  • Validating your translated courses with native speakers is vital for identifying any issues and ensuring a smooth learning experience.

By utilizing these best practices, you can accurately bridge language barriers in your Articulate Storyline courses, connecting with a wider audience and achieving your eLearning goals.

Building Compelling eLearning Experiences: Localization Strategies for Diverse Learners

Effective eLearning experiences must resonate with learners from various cultural backgrounds and linguistic backgrounds. To achieve this, localization strategies are essential.

Localization involves adapting your eLearning content to cater to the specific needs of a target audience. This can involve translating text into different languages, but it also goes beyond adjusting visuals, audio, and even the overall learning design to be culturally appropriate.

By utilizing effective localization strategies, you can create eLearning experiences that are inclusive for a wider range of learners. This leads a more compelling learning journey and ultimately strengthens the overall effectiveness of your eLearning programs.
